Previously, he was legal advisor to various companies and represented Spain before the European Court of Justice on more than 60 occasions. He was also legal advisor to the Spanish government during the negotiations for the Treaty on European Union (Treaty of Maastricht 1992-1993). In 1993, the French Ministry of Foreign Affairs named him Jeune leader européen.

Now focusing on international arbitration, he participates in ad hoc and institutional arbitrations. A Spanish representative before the International Court of Arbitration of the International Chamber of Commerce (ICC) and the ICC´s Arbitration Committee, he is also a member of the board of the London Court of International Arbitration (LCIA). He is a frequent arbitrator at the ICC, LCIA, the Permanent Court of Arbitration, and the main Spanish and Latin American arbitration courts.

Mr. Hierro is president of the Spanish Arbitration Club, an association comprising over 500 international arbitration experts from around the world. He is also vice president of the Spanish section of the International Law Association.

A lecturer at the Instituto de Empresa, he also lectures regularly on his specialty areas, and was made an honorary lecturer of the Universidad San Ignacio de Loyola in Lima in 2007.

Mr. Hierro is the author of several legal works and publications. His most recent include El Anuario Contencioso y de Arbitraje (Litigation and Arbitration Yearbook), Wolters Kluwer-La Ley, editions 2009, 2010 and 2011), and the collective work El Arbitraje Comercial Internacional en Iberoamérica (International Commercial Arbitration in Latin America, Wolters Kluwer, 2009), both of which he was editor-in-chief.

He is a member of the editorial boards of several publications, such as the Tribuna del Derecho (Law Tribune) and Spain Arbitration Review.

In the business area, he is the sole director, vice president and/or board member of various companies in diverse sectors including real estate and construction, hotels and restaurants, renewable energy production and the telecommunications distribution market.

Bachelor of Laws, Universidad Complutense de Madrid, 1981

Completed his studies at the London School of Economics, the Ministère des Affaires Etrangères Français in Paris, and the European Commission in Brussels

Counsel for the state on leave of absence

Languages: English and French

Recommended by several directories, including Chambers Global, Chambers Europe, Plc Which Lawyer, Expert Guides, Who´s Who Legal, European Legal Experts, Global Arbitration Review, Best Lawyers and Legal 500 in Dispute Resolution, Commercial Litigation, Arbitration and Corporate.
